          Hi Limor,

          Ayaz is correct, this is not the ideal approach.

          The ideal approach would be to build a responsive design for the site.

          Second best would be server-side user agent detection, serving up mobile-specific source code to those users/browsers.

          Third would be redirecting to a mobile subdomain.

          The configuration you've described might not create serious duplicate content issues (assuming the code/content at the mobile site is different enough from the main site), but hosting on an entirely different domain is not ideal from a usability/marketing standpoint or in terms of SEO.

                Ayaz is again correct here - responsive design lives entirely on the front-end and utilizes CSS3.

                Essentially, it adjusts/resizes content depending on the viewport/browser, so as screen sizes get smaller, the content layout adjusts accordingly, certain elements disappear completely, etc - but it's the same URL/source code, so there's no need to detect the user agent and redirect to a separate mobile site.

                Requires no particular server technology or environment, but you may find your content management system, if you're running one, makes it difficult to implement - though most currently-updated CMSs, like WordPress, are starting to integrate it.
